Nigerian gospel artist Bunmi Akinnaanu, popularly known for her hit song “Omije Ojumi,” has called for prayers and divine intervention as she battles a serious leg condition.

The incident occurred during a worship service at G.F. David Ministries in Ibadan, where a viral video showed the singer seated with her leg propped on a chair while receiving prayers from a pastor. An intravenous (IV) line was also seen attached to her hand, indicating the gravity of her health situation.

During the service, the pastor revealed that Akinnaanu had been suffering from persistent bleeding in her leg, which he described as a spiritual attack. He prayed fervently for her healing, declaring that the “spirit of death” had no power over her.

“You will testify to God’s glory,” the cleric said during the prayer. “I command every arrow in this leg to leave in Jesus’ name. I speak to the blood, bone, and tissue—receive healing and restoration.”

Although the exact medical details of her illness have not been disclosed, the video has raised concerns among fans and followers, prompting an outpouring of support and prayer sessions across social media platforms.

Bunmi Akinnaanu, who began singing at just 10 years old, left her banking career to pursue gospel music full-time. Over the years, she has become a respected name in the Nigerian gospel scene, releasing several inspiring songs and albums that have touched countless lives.

Her fans continue to offer words of encouragement, expressing hope for her swift and complete recovery.
